Responsibilities
- Documenting risk to delivery timelines and communicating impacts to schedule immediately to all stakeholders (ITPMs, Product Owners, User Testers, and development teams)
- Proposing and executing mitigation plans to minimize performance and/or delivery schedule impacts
- Collaborating with release managers from the government agency, external stakeholders and organizations, and internal program stakeholders, to identify dependencies and impacts to program release schedules
- Working with the Requirements Team and UAT testers from the Business to communicate development completion dates and testing schedules
- Working with the Quality Assurance Automation Engineer Team Lead, Scrum Masters, Lead Software Security Developer, POAM Project Manager, and Cloud Architect/Engineers to develop release plans, deploy release plan bug fixes, and address Root Cause Analysis (RCAs)
